Laser Cutting is cost-effective for even small-batch runs. The programmable laser profile provides small spot-size and localized laser energy enabling minimal kerf widths, minimal heat affected zones, and high feed rates. Whether your need is micro-cutting, macro-cutting or both, we offer a range of advanced Laser Cutting Systems. Systems are available with standard configurations or can be custom-configured to your specific requirements including integrated automation, pallet exchanges, and various material handling configurations. Some systems utilize linear motors which have greater acceleration compared to ball screw configurations with greater reliability. With a wide range of powers systems can cut up to over 1” thick steel.
